Rupert Everett discusses his past behaviors and body image issues

6 June 2026
in USA
Share on FacebookShare on Twitter



Rupert Everett, reflecting on his past in a recent interview, described his younger self as “slightly sociopathic,” admitting to a brash and self-centered nature. The 67-year-old actor recounted being a “terrible gossip” and careless with friendships, including borrowing clothes without returning them. He acknowledged that his vanity stemmed from deep-seated insecurities rather than genuine self-admiration. Having moved away from his party lifestyle, Everett expressed a newfound appreciation for simplicity and smaller joys, stating he is “not remotely interested” in clubbing. He also discussed the physical toll his past lifestyle took on him, admitting he neglected necessary care for his body and is now facing consequences as he ages. After 16 years together, Everett confirmed his marriage to partner Henrique in August 2024.
